Psychological Perspectives on Driving

From a psychological standpoint, driving a car often manifests as a reflection of one’s autonomy and agency. The car represents the dreamer’s persona or the ‘vessel’ through which they navigate the world.

The Ego and the Self

Different schools of psychology offer varying interpretations:

  • Freudian Theory: Sigmund Freud might suggest that driving represents the ego’s attempt to assert control over primal desires and impulses.
  • Jungian Archetypes: Carl Jung would likely view the vehicle as a representation of the Self. In this context, steering the car is akin to steering one’s own personal narrative and psychic development.

Indicators of Emotional State

The specific conditions of the drive often provide critical clues about the dreamer’s mental health and emotional stability:

Dream Element Potential Psychological Meaning
Confident Driving Strong sense of self-efficacy and confidence in life choices.
Erratic Maneuvering Feelings of anxiety, uncertainty, or a perceived lack of control.
Brake Failure Fear of an impending crisis or the feeling that life is moving too fast to manage.
Pristine Vehicle A sense of organization, clarity, and readiness to achieve goals.
Broken-down Car Internal obstacles, burnout, or unresolved issues hindering progress.

Spiritual and Theological Interpretations

Beyond psychology, the act of driving carries significant weight in various spiritual frameworks, often symbolizing the soul’s progression toward a higher purpose.

Christian Perspectives

In Christian traditions, driving may be viewed as a journey toward a divine calling. Vehicles can serve as metaphors for spiritual progression, where steering the car reflects the dreamer’s effort to align their will with God’s purpose and navigate the trials of life through faith and righteousness.

Islamic Theology

Within Islamic interpretations, dreaming of driving often relates to the management of one’s responsibilities and the control of worldly desires. It may signify a path toward personal development or the fulfillment of religious obligations, serving as a reminder of the transient nature of life and the importance of remaining anchored in faith while moving toward the hereafter.

Cultural and Universal Meanings

Across various indigenous and global cultures, the car remains a potent symbol of movement and decision-making. The environment through which the car travels often dictates the meaning:

  • Smooth Roads: Indicate a period of ease, harmony, and successful navigation of life’s current phase.
  • Rough Terrain: Symbolize adversity, hardship, and the resilience required to overcome life’s challenges.
  • Unfamiliar Paths: Suggest a transition period, the exploration of new identities, or a fear of the unknown.

Analyzing the Emotional Undertone

To fully interpret a dream about driving, one must examine the accompanying emotions. The feeling of thrill while speeding through a vast landscape suggests a desire for freedom and expansion. Conversely, trepidation on a winding road may point to a fear of the future or a feeling of being lost.

These emotional signposts lead to vital questions: What am I fleeing from? What challenges await me on this metaphorical road? Am I the driver of my own life, or have I subconsciously handed the wheel to someone else?

FAQ

What does it mean if I am driving but not in control?

This typically symbolizes a feeling of helplessness or a belief that external forces are directing your life's path.

Is dreaming of a car crash always a bad omen?

Not necessarily. In psychological terms, a crash can represent a necessary 'halt' to a destructive behavior or a warning to slow down in waking life.

Why do I dream of driving in a car I don't own?

This may represent a desire for a different identity or the adoption of new qualities and roles in your professional or personal life.
